Hướng dẫn how do i select the first and last child in css? - làm cách nào để chọn con đầu tiên và con cuối cùng trong css?

Làm thế nào bạn có thể chọn lần đầu tiên và cuối cùng liên tiếp?

tr > td[0],
tr > td[-1] {
/* styles */
}

Hướng dẫn how do i select the first and last child in css? - làm cách nào để chọn con đầu tiên và con cuối cùng trong css?

Boltclock

680K156 Huy hiệu vàng1368 Huy hiệu bạc1341 Huy hiệu đồng156 gold badges1368 silver badges1341 bronze badges

Khi được hỏi ngày 29 tháng 8 năm 2011 lúc 10:17Aug 29, 2011 at 10:17

Bạn có thể sử dụng các lựa chọn giả :first-child và ____99:

tr td:first-child,
tr td:last-child {
    /* styles */
}

Điều này sẽ hoạt động trong tất cả các trình duyệt chính, nhưng IE7 có một số vấn đề khi các yếu tố được thêm vào một cách linh hoạt (và nó sẽ không hoạt động trong IE6).

Đã trả lời ngày 29 tháng 8 năm 2011 lúc 10:18Aug 29, 2011 at 10:18

James Allardicejames AllardiceJames Allardice

163K21 Huy hiệu vàng329 Huy hiệu bạc310 Huy hiệu Đồng21 gold badges329 silver badges310 bronze badges

6

Bạn có thể sử dụng đoạn trích sau:

  tr td:first-child {text-decoration: underline;}
  tr td:last-child {color: red;}

Sử dụng các lớp giả sau:

: Đầu tiên có nghĩa là "Chọn phần tử này nếu nó là con đầu tiên của cha mẹ". means "select this element if it is the first child of its parent".

: Last-Child có nghĩa là "Chọn phần tử này nếu nó là con cuối cùng của cha mẹ". means "select this element if it is the last child of its parent".

Chỉ các nút phần tử (thẻ HTML) bị ảnh hưởng, các lớp giả này bỏ qua các nút văn bản.

Đã trả lời ngày 29 tháng 8 năm 2011 lúc 10:19Aug 29, 2011 at 10:19

FrancescofrancescoFrancesco

9.2937 Huy hiệu vàng62 Huy hiệu bạc102 Huy hiệu Đồng7 gold badges62 silver badges102 bronze badges

Bạn có thể sử dụng: con cái đầu tiên và: con cái cuối cùng

tr td:first-child,
tr td:last-child {
    /* styles */
}
0::first-child and :last-child
tr td:first-child,
tr td:last-child {
    /* styles */
}
0:

tr td:first-child{
    color:red;
}
tr td:last-child {
    color:green
}

Hoặc bạn có thể sử dụng theo cách khác như

// To first child 
tr td:nth-child(1){
    color:red;
}

// To last child 
tr td:nth-last-child(1){
    color:green;
}

Cả hai cách đều hoạt động hoàn hảo

Đã trả lời ngày 4 tháng 12 năm 2015 lúc 11:45Dec 4, 2015 at 11:45

Hướng dẫn how do i select the first and last child in css? - làm cách nào để chọn con đầu tiên và con cuối cùng trong css?

Ajay Guptaajay GuptaAjay Gupta

2.73522 huy hiệu bạc28 Huy hiệu đồng22 silver badges28 bronze badges

Nếu bạn sử dụng SASS (SCSS), bạn có thể sử dụng đoạn trích sau:

tr > td{
   /* styles for all td*/
   &:first-child{
     /* styles for first */ 
   }
   &:last-child{
    /* styles for last*/
   }
 }

Đã trả lời ngày 2 tháng 10 năm 2019 lúc 8:18Oct 2, 2019 at 8:18

Hướng dẫn how do i select the first and last child in css? - làm cách nào để chọn con đầu tiên và con cuối cùng trong css?

AlbazalbazAlbaz

83010 Huy hiệu bạc21 Huy hiệu đồng10 silver badges21 bronze badges

Nếu hàng chứa một số thẻ

tr td:first-child,
tr td:last-child {
    /* styles */
}
1 dẫn đầu (hoặc dấu) trước
tr td:first-child,
tr td:last-child {
    /* styles */
}
2, bạn nên sử dụng bộ chọn
tr td:first-child,
tr td:last-child {
    /* styles */
}
3 và
tr td:first-child,
tr td:last-child {
    /* styles */
}
4. Nếu không,
tr td:first-child,
tr td:last-child {
    /* styles */
}
2 đầu tiên sẽ không được chọn nếu đó không phải là phần tử đầu tiên của hàng.

Điều này cho:

td:first-of-type, td:last-of-type {
    /* styles */
}

Đã trả lời ngày 15 tháng 11 năm 2016 lúc 14:55Nov 15, 2016 at 14:55

Hướng dẫn how do i select the first and last child in css? - làm cách nào để chọn con đầu tiên và con cuối cùng trong css?

1

Bạn có thể dùng

Bảng tr td: đầu tiên {css tại đây} cho đứa con đầu lòng vàfor First Child and

Bảng Tr TD: Last-Child {CSS ở đây} cho đứa con cuối cùng.for last Child.

Đã trả lời ngày 20 tháng 10 lúc 9:12Oct 20 at 9:12

Hướng dẫn how do i select the first and last child in css? - làm cách nào để chọn con đầu tiên và con cuối cùng trong css?


Thí dụ

Chọn và tạo kiểu cho phần tử con đầu tiên của mọi yếu tố:

ul>: đầu tiên {& nbsp;Bối cảnh: Vàng;}
  background-color: yellow;
}

Hãy tự mình thử »

Thí dụ


Chọn và tạo kiểu cho phần tử con đầu tiên của mọi yếu tố:

ul>: đầu tiên {& nbsp;Bối cảnh: Vàng;}

Version:Các trang liên quan

Hướng dẫn CSS: Các lớp giả CSS

Chọn và tạo kiểu cho mọi yếu tố là đứa con đầu lòng của cha mẹ:

p: đầu tiên {& nbsp; & nbsp; màu nền: màu vàng;}
Thêm ví dụ "hãy thử nó" dưới đây.4.0 7.0 3.0 3.1 9.6


Định nghĩa và cách sử dụng

Bộ chọn :first-child được sử dụng để chọn bộ chọn được chỉ định, chỉ khi đó là con đầu tiên của cha mẹ.
  css declarations;
} Demo



CSS2

Thí dụ

Hỗ trợ trình duyệt

Các số trong bảng chỉ định phiên bản trình duyệt đầu tiên hỗ trợ hoàn toàn bộ chọn.
  background: yellow;
}

Hãy tự mình thử »

Thí dụ

Bộ chọn

li: đầu tiên {& nbsp;Bối cảnh: Vàng;}
  background: yellow;
}

Hãy tự mình thử »

Thí dụ

Chọn và tạo kiểu cho phần tử con đầu tiên của mọi yếu tố:

ul>: đầu tiên {& nbsp;Bối cảnh: Vàng;}
  background: yellow;
}

Hãy tự mình thử »


Thí dụ

Chọn và tạo kiểu cho phần tử con đầu tiên của mọi yếu tố: